General litigation in Germiston covers civil and commercial disputes such as contract claims, debt recovery, property disputes, damages claims and urgent interdicts. Civil claims within the Germiston Magistrate’s Court jurisdictional ceiling of R200,000 generally start there, while higher-value matters, interdicts, reviews and other High Court relief are issued in the South Gauteng High Court at its Johannesburg seat.
What General Litigation Actually Covers in a Germiston Context
General litigation is the process of resolving a legal dispute through negotiation, formal court proceedings or another recognised dispute-resolution process. For a Germiston client, the dispute may involve an individual, landlord, employer, supplier, customer, shareholder or business partner.
- Civil disputes: contract claims, unpaid debts, property disputes, damages claims and applications for monetary or declaratory relief.
- Commercial disputes: shareholder disagreements, supplier and customer disputes, lease and rental claims, and business-to-business recovery.
- Defamation and delicts: claims for damages arising from wrongful conduct, including wrongful arrest, malicious prosecution and negligent misrepresentation.
- Interdicts and urgent relief: applications for interim interdicts, anti-trespass orders and urgent orders where waiting for an ordinary trial date could cause irreparable harm.
- Appeals: Magistrates’ Court appeals to the South Gauteng High Court, and High Court appeals to the Full Court or, with leave, the Supreme Court of Appeal.
The Local Court Layer: Where Germiston Matters Are Heard
The correct forum depends on the value, nature and urgency of the claim—not simply on the client’s address.
| Dispute or relief | Usual forum | Practical point |
|---|---|---|
| Civil claim up to R200,000 | Germiston Magistrate’s Court | Common entry venue for straightforward contractual and debt-recovery claims within its jurisdiction. |
| Claim above R200,000 | South Gauteng High Court, Johannesburg seat | Higher-value East Rand matters generally proceed in Johannesburg rather than Pretoria. |
| Interdict, review or urgent High Court relief | South Gauteng High Court, Johannesburg seat | Urgency and the type of relief may determine the forum. |
| Appeal from the Magistrate’s Court | South Gauteng High Court | An adverse judgment may be taken on appeal subject to applicable requirements. |
| Appeal from the High Court | Full Court or Supreme Court of Appeal | Further appeal generally requires leave and compliance with appellate procedure. |
Germiston, Boksburg, Benoni, Springs, Nigel and Brakpan matters commonly form part of the East Rand litigation corridor. A suitable attorney should be able to move between the Magistrates’ Court and the South Gauteng High Court if the matter escalates.

What the Service Involves
- Pre-litigation assessment: reviewing the dispute, prospects, jurisdiction, prescription and likely cost, and considering a demand or settlement before issue.
- Pleadings: drafting particulars of claim, a defence, counterclaim or reply under the applicable Magistrates’ Court Rules or Uniform Rules of Court.
- Discovery and pre-trial: managing pleadings, discovery affidavits, documents and preparation for a pre-trial conference.
- Trial or hearing: preparing the trial bundle, witnesses and legal argument, then presenting the matter in the appropriate forum.
- Settlement and ADR: negotiating at every stage and attending mediation or arbitration where agreed or directed.
- Judgment and execution: dealing with judgment, rescission or appeal applications and execution through the sheriff where a debtor does not pay.

Why Engage a Specialist General Litigation Attorney
South African civil procedure is technical and subject to strict time limits. An attorney who overlooks the forum, frames the cause of action incorrectly or misses a procedural deadline can weaken an otherwise arguable claim.
- Forum mistakes can result in a case being issued in the wrong court.
- Defective particulars may expose a party to an exception or strike-out application.
- Prescription can extinguish a claim regardless of its underlying merits.
- East Rand matters can escalate to the High Court when the value or relief changes.
- Early negotiation and strong pleadings often create better settlement leverage than rushing to trial.

Practical Considerations: Cost, Timeline and What to Bring
| Question | What to expect |
|---|---|
| How much will it cost? | Fees depend on complexity, forum and whether the matter settles or runs to trial. Magistrates’ Court matters are generally less expensive than High Court matters. Burger Huyser quotes per matter after assessment and discusses costs up front. |
| How long can it take? | Undefended Magistrates’ Court debt recovery may resolve in three to six months after summons. Defended matters can run for twelve to twenty-four months from issue to trial. High Court matters are typically slower. |
| What should I bring? | Bring the contract or source document, correspondence, demands and replies, the other party’s identity and address, a timeline, and any summons or court papers already issued or received. |

My claim is worth more than R200,000 — can it still be heard in Germiston?
No. Civil claims above the Magistrates’ Court jurisdictional ceiling of R200,000 are generally issued in the South Gauteng High Court at its Johannesburg seat.
Can I settle my litigation matter before trial?
Yes. Civil matters may settle through attorney negotiation, mediation or court-directed mediation. A settlement can be made an order of court where appropriate.
What is prescription and why does it matter for my Germiston claim?
Prescription is the time limit within which a claim must be enforced. The general period for many civil claims is three years from when the debt became due, although different rules apply to certain claims. Check prescription at the start of an assessment.
